Output 50d807b1cef37608170f8b4939316daf2fa8bea5a2160f0c17b6def7d181df2c:31

value
876716
script pubkey
OP_0 OP_PUSHBYTES_20 9fbc9469cc36860acff0a670cf384ebdea4f502a
address
bc1qn77fg6wvx6rq4nls5ecv7wzwhh4y75p2pm0rgm
transaction
50d807b1cef37608170f8b4939316daf2fa8bea5a2160f0c17b6def7d181df2c
confirmations
237864
spent
true